What are the common pests in Groton?

The most common pests in Groton, Massachusetts are rodents, cockroaches, mosquitoes, ants, and bed bugs. Rodents include rats, mice, and squirrels, while cockroaches are of the German, American, and oriental varieties. Mosquitoes in the area are typically of the Culex, Aedes, and Anopheles species, while ants found in the area are the odorous house and pavement varieties. Bed bugs are common in the area, too.

When should I contact a professional pest control company in Groton?

If you have a pest infestation, it would be prudent to contact a professional pest control company in Groton, Massachusetts as soon as possible. The longer pests have access to your property, the more damage they will cause to your home or business. An experienced and reputable pest control company can identify the type of pests and the habitats they favor based on their experience and knowledge base.

What are the benefits of using professional pest control services in Groton?

The main benefit of using professional pest control services in Groton, Massachusetts is that it helps to prevent and reduce the number of pests in your home or business. Experienced exterminators use Integrated Pest Management (IPM) techniques, which aim to eliminate pests with the minimal use of pesticides. Professional pest control companies can target areas efficiently and effectively, and they have access to more effective treatments and control measures than the average homeowner.
